[media] coda: improve colorimetry handling



The hardware codec is not colorspace aware. We should trust userspace to
set the correct colorimetry information on the OUTPUT queue and mirror
the exact same setting on the CAPTURE queue.

There is no reason to restrict colorspace to JPEG or REC709 only. Also,
set the default colorspace, as returned by calling VIDIOC_TRY/S_FMT with
V4L2_COLORSPACE_DEFAULT, initially.

static void coda_set_default_colorspace(struct v4l2_pix_format *fmt)
{
	enum v4l2_colorspace colorspace;

	if (fmt->pixelformat == V4L2_PIX_FMT_JPEG)
		colorspace = V4L2_COLORSPACE_JPEG;
	else if (fmt->width <= 720 && fmt->height <= 576)
		colorspace = V4L2_COLORSPACE_SMPTE170M;
	else
		colorspace = V4L2_COLORSPACE_REC709;

	fmt->colorspace = colorspace;
	fmt->xfer_func = V4L2_XFER_FUNC_DEFAULT;
	fmt->ycbcr_enc = V4L2_YCBCR_ENC_DEFAULT;
	fmt->quantization = V4L2_QUANTIZATION_DEFAULT;
}
